20th Century Dress in the United States Author:Jane Farrell Beck, Jean Parsons The 20th century was a fast-paced race into modernization but how did it affect what we — wear? From revolutionary politics to the new machine age, war and depression to growth — and prosperity, 20th Century Dress in the United States details how fashion goes handin- — hand with history.
